The content, however, is still relevant.From the introduction: "In the past decades, Americans have begun to realize that fossil fuels are nonrenewable—that is, we will run out of them someday. The continued use of fossil fuels and a more recently developed energy source, nuclear power, also has been challenged by those who believe that they have damaging effects on the environment. New energy sources are now being explored, and new technologies are now being developed for using and finding more old energy sources."
